A blend of barrel aged stouts and English barleywine.

Blended in collaboration with Bottleworks for their 19th Anniversary.

The final decision was 57.1% rye chocolate stout aged in Four Roses Bourbon barrels, 14.3% buckwheat walnut stout aged in Four Roses bourbon barrels, 14.3% oatmeal stout aged in House Spirits Westward Whiskey barrels, and 14.3% English barleywine aged in Adelsheim Pinot Noir barrels and finished in Bull Run Bourbon barrels.

[2018 vintage] On tap at Bottleworks. Pours black with a beige head. Smoky whiskey, roasted malts, and red wine barrels on the nose. Flavour has roasted, bready malts, dry pinot noir barrels, some smoky whiskey. This is fantastic, wonderfully complex and well-integrated.

Bottle. Medium brown, not much head. On the nose, there's a fair bit of bourbon, vanilla, coffee, maybe a touch of burnt fruits. On the palate, there's some soft dark malts, nice deep rich fruits that are just a touch burnt. Rich and barrelly, with a big bourbon and slight red wine signature. The barley wine seems to lend a little bit of malt complexity while still being lighter than the intense stouts that comprise most of this beer. This is fun - really nice complexity.
